Mathers emotional after winning Kyle Anderson Memorial Trophy: "I'm lost for words"

Gordon Mathers was handed the inaugural Kyle Anderson Memorial Trophy after his display at the Queensland Darts Masters and it is one that left him emotional.

A huge part of Australasian darts, Anderson passed away last August but was honoured through the trophies during this year's World Series in Australia and New Zealand including one for the best player from the region over the course of the three tournaments.

“I’m lost for words to win this award,” said Mathers.

“Words cannot describe what Kyle and I went through – three years travelling together, so to be the inaugural winner of this award, honestly I cannot speak.

“What Kyle has brought to kids in Australasia is second to none. He loved working with the youngsters – that was his baby.”
